The WORKPRO 62 x 20 7-Drawer & 2-Door Rolling Tool Chest is a heavy-duty steel storage cabinet designed to centralize your tools into one mobile workstation. Manufactured by HANGZHOU GREATSTAR INDUSTRIAL CO., LTD, this cabinet positions itself as a premium solution for garages, warehouses, and even commercial kitchens. The standout innovation here is the combination of a 1-3/8-inch thick stainless steel countertop with a fully integrated power strip featuring six outlets and two USB ports. This provides a durable work surface that can handle both heavy tools and powered equipment simultaneously. With a total load capacity of 1000 lbs, seven ball-bearing drawers, and two lockable doors with adjustable shelving, this cabinet targets users who need professional-grade tool storage without paying snapon prices. |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| Product Dimensions | 21.6D x 68.5W x 38.3H inches |
| Item Weight | 239.2 Pounds |
| Material | Metal with Powder Coated Finish |
| Color | Stainless Steel |
| Load Capacity | 1000 Pounds |
| Minimum Height | 1.38 Inches |
| Base Type | Rolling Base with Locking Casters |
| Required Assembly | Yes |
| Model Number | W082179AE+W082180AE |
| UPC | 820909625353 |

Assembly took our team approximately 90 minutes with two people. Start by attaching the four swivel casters to the base using the provided bolts and wrench. Ensure the locking brakes are oriented outward for easy access. Next, mount the side handles onto the cabinet ends. The stainless countertop requires careful alignment before bolting down from underneath. Finally, install the power strip by screwing it into the pre-drilled holes on the right side of the cabinet. This WORKPRO 62 x 20 tool chest review emphasizes that following the torque recommendations in the manual prevents stripped threads.
Once assembled, inspect all drawers by sliding them open and closed several times to ensure smooth ball-bearing operation. The cushioned liners may need repositioning if they shift during shipping. Insert the two keys into the central lock and test that all drawers and doors engage simultaneously when locked. Plug the power strip into a wall outlet and verify that all six outlets and USB ports are functional.
Distribute your heaviest tools in the bottom drawers to lower the center of gravity and prevent tipping. Utility knives, wrenches, and sockets fit well in the small and medium drawers. Power tools such as drills, impact drivers, and sanders can be stored in the large drawers or on the adjustable shelves behind the left door. The stainless countertop provides an excellent surface for assembling parts, charging batteries, or using a bench grinder. For best results, keep the countertop clear of debris to avoid scratching the stainless finish.
To maximize the 1000 lbs capacity, consider stacking small parts organizers inside the drawers. The adjustable shelves behind the left door can accommodate taller items like spray cans, oil jugs, or battery chargers. Use the power strip USB ports to charge phone batteries or Bluetooth speakers while working. The locking casters should always be engaged when the cabinet is stationary to prevent movement during heavy tool use.
Periodically lubricate the ball-bearing slides with a silicone-based spray to maintain smooth operation. Wipe down the powder-coated surfaces with a damp cloth to remove dust and grease. The stainless countertop can be cleaned with stainless steel cleaner to restore its shine. Inspect the caster bolts every few months and tighten if necessary. If a drawer becomes difficult to slide, check for debris in the tracks or misalignment. Realign the drawer by removing it completely and reinserting it evenly. Should the lock feel stiff, apply a small amount of graphite powder to the keyhole. For power strip issues, test the outlet with another device before contacting customer support. We used this cabinet daily for three weeks in a two-car garage workshop. Our testing included loading it with approximately 800 lbs of tools, equipment, and supplies. We moved the cabinet across concrete and epoxy floors multiple times to evaluate caster performance and stability.
The ball-bearing slides operated smoothly even under heavy loads. Drawers opened with minimal effort and closed quietly. The stainless countertop showed no signs of warping or flexing when we placed a 150 lb bench grinder on it. The power strip handled simultaneous use of a drill, sander, and vacuum without tripping breakers. Mobility was excellent; the two side handles made steering easy, and the locking casters held the cabinet securely in place during testing.
During our evaluation period, we used the cabinet for automotive repairs, woodworking projects, and general home maintenance. The adjustable shelves accommodated a battery charger and several spray paint cans. The anti-slip liners prevented sockets from rolling around inside drawers, saving time during projects. We also hosted a small engine repair session where the stainless countertop served as a clean, durable workspace.
WORKPRO claims a 1000 lbs load capacity, and based on our testing, that figure is accurate. We distributed 800 lbs across the cabinet and experienced no structural concerns. The powder coating resisted scratches from metal tools. The power strip certification (ETL and DOE) proved valid during our electrical safety checks. Store your most-used tools in the top drawers to minimize bending. Reserve bottom drawers for heavy or rarely used equipment like torque wrenches and specialty pullers.
The cushioned anti-slip liners are preinstalled, but consider adding custom-cut liners for additional grip and impact protection. This preserves the powder coating from scratches over time.
Attach magnetic strips to the sides of the cabinet for quick-access storage of frequently used wrenches, screwdrivers, and pliers. This keeps your countertop clear for work. Consider compatible magnetic accessories that complement this cabinet.
Apply a thin layer of silicone lubricant to the ball-bearing slides once a year. This prevents corrosion and maintains the smooth, quiet operation you experienced on day one.
Always engage the locking system before rolling the cabinet to prevent drawers from sliding open unexpectedly. This protects both your tools and your toes.
Dedicate one section of the power strip to battery chargers for cordless tools. This centralizes charging and ensures batteries are always ready for your next project.
If you live in a seismically active region, consider anchoring the cabinet to the wall using heavy-duty brackets. While the casters have brakes, a 239-pound cabinet can still tip during significant shaking.
